About B. Guillaume

B. Guillaume is a scholar working on Oral Surgery, Ceramics and Composites and Inorganic Chemistry, having authored 20 papers that have together received 410 indexed citations. Recurring topics across this work include Radioactive element chemistry and processing (7 papers), Dental Radiography and Imaging (4 papers) and Lanthanide and Transition Metal Complexes (3 papers). The work is most often cited by research in Oral Surgery (100 citations), Inorganic Chemistry (165 citations) and Orthodontics (39 citations). B. Guillaume has collaborated with scholars based in France, Belgium and Spain. Frequent co-authors include R. L. Hahn, G. M. Bègun, David E. Hobart, C. Madic, Jean-Paul Moulin, Frèdéric Boschini, A. Rulmont, Rudi Cloots, A. H. Narten and Marcel Ausloos. Their work appears in journals such as Inorganic Chemistry, Composites Part A Applied Science and Manufacturing and Journal of the European Ceramic Society.
